This Lagoon 380 is extremely well adapted to Northwest Conditions.She was delivered new to Washington and has been equipped and upgraded to explore our temperate waters. She has spent the majority of her time plying Puget Sound and points North and has never been chartered. She has a hardtop bimini and a fully enclosed cockpit for year-round sailing comfort. She has a furling Genoa, Screecher, and an Asymmetrical Spinnaker for adaptable sailing in the Northwest's variable conditions. She has recently renewed standing rigging and updated electronics and RADAR. She has new upholstery, curtains, and mattresses. She is a cruising catamaran and has been outfitted with excellent gear including solar panels, wind generator, watermaker, SSB, bowsprit, Jordan series drogue, diesel forced air heat, and many other cruising essentials and spares. She has not seen much UV during her life and you will find her to have been well cared for and updated for comfort and capability.
